Blonde Ale is a traditional American style of Golden Ale. Our version is fermented cooler and given an extra week of cold conditioning for an ale with the crisp finish of a lager. We use all American malts and hops with Liberty and Mount Hood providing the spicy hop bouquet. California Blonde Ale won a Gold medal at he 1996 World Beer Cup, a Bronze medal in the 1997 World Beer Championships, and a Silver Medal in the 1998 World Beer Championships. It earned a Bronze Certificate in the 1997 California State Fair Commercial Craft Brewing Competition and Third Place and a Silver Certificate at the 1996 California State Fair.

"Nothing offensive for this beer, and I thought it oddly dark for a "blonde" ale (perhaps this is the first dirty blonde ale?). The beer pours out an light amber color, clear without much head (a California blonde not giving head? A first for sure). Aroma is light honey, some subtle metalicness with just a slight hop bite. Flavor is just an extension of the aroma in this case. Honey, metal, subtle grassy hop character. Freshing, easy to drink and that's about it for this dirty blonde."
